In a post-Beckettian, dream-like laundry, the Sleeping Beauty’s thirteenth godmother is re-imagined as a triptych of washerwomen, possessed of a language that is at once melodious and daringly potent. In anticipation of the perfect drying day, performers Jane Bayly, Liz Jones and Caroline Lee (Alias Grace, La Douleur) shine as the mythical trio of women in-waiting, and women at work, as they delve deeply into rhyme, sing-song, and the allusive poetry of piles of washing.
Care Instructions sparkles without bleach, but there’s no telling what may come out in the wash. Cynthia Troup’s whirl of words unleashes an unstoppable force, teasingly irreverent, fuelled with the spirit of Gertrude Stein and James Joyce.

CARE INSTRUCTIONS WAS DEVELOPED AS PART OF LA MAMA’S 2007 EXPLORATIONS SEASON, AND PREMIERED AT LA MAMA COURTHOUSE IN NOVEMBER 2008.
